Job Summary

Join NVIDIA’s 2027 Autonomous Vehicles and Robotics new college graduate opportunities, supporting teams working on AI and digital twins. You’ll develop deep neural networks for path generation and collect dataset and inference run-time results using simulators and in-vehicle testing, or build embodied AI systems and scalable simulation/training infrastructure for sim-to-real robotics deployment. Recruiters will review resumes on an ongoing basis.
Location: Shanghai, Shenzhen, Beijing
Workplace: Onsite
Employment Type: Full time
Job Function: Software Engineering
Seniority: Graduate level

Key Responsibilities

  • •Develop and train deep neural networks for autonomous vehicle path generation.
  • •Collect training datasets and real-time inference run-times using simulators/gyms and support in-vehicle tests.
  • •Build and deploy full-stack embodied AI systems for dexterous manipulation, whole-body control, and sensorized human-robot interaction.
  • •Build and scale simulation and training infrastructure on Isaac Sim and Isaac Lab to accelerate sim-to-real transfer.
  • •Integrate physical AI into NVIDIA’s humanoid robot reference platform across perception, decision, and control pipelines.

Key Requirements

  • •Expected to graduate in 2027 with a Bachelor's, Master's, or PhD degree in Electrical Engineering, Computer Engineering, or a related field.
  • •Programming skills and technologies including C, C++, CUDA, ROS, Python, OpenGL, and Linux.
  • •Experience with sensor input devices such as LiDAR, cameras, and radars.
  • •Training frameworks such as TensorFlow, Keras, and PyTorch.
  • •For robotics: hands-on experience with robot simulation platforms (Isaac Sim/Lab, MuJoCo, Gazebo) and sim-to-real/real-to-sim transfer.
